ABSTRACT
The cuticle of the beetle Chrysina chrysargyrea reflects left-handed polarized light in the broad spectral range from 340 to 1000 nm. Interference oscillations in the experimental Mueller-matrix spectroscopic ellipsometry data reveal that transparent materials comprise the cuticle. A spectral analysis of the interference oscillations makes evident that the pitch profile across the cuticle is graded. The graded pitch and effective refractive indices are determined through non-linear regression analysis of the experimental Mueller matrix by using a cuticle model based on twisted biaxial dielectric slices. Non-uniformity in cuticle thickness as well as in pitch profile near the cuticle surface account for depolarizance of the Mueller matrix. Transmission electron microscopy supports the reliability of the results.
